Collins and Wright, Inc. is a well-established commercial drywall contractor providing high-quality workmanship and reliable service on projects of all sizes. We are seeking a detail-oriented and dependable Administrative Assistant to support our office operations and help keep projects running smoothly.

Position Summary

The Administrative Assistant will provide administrative and clerical support to the office and project management team. This role requires strong organizational skills, professionalism,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ced construction environ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Answer phones, greet visitors, and manage incoming and outgoing correspondence
  • Maintain office files, project documents, and digital records
  • Assist with subcontractor and vendor communication
  • Support project managers with paperwork, contracts, RFIs, submittals, and change orders
  • Prepare and track invoices, purchase orders, and basic accounting documents
  • Schedule meetings, appointments, and deliveries
  • Order office supplies and maintain a clean, organized office
  • Perform other administrative duties as assigned

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ent required (associate degree preferred)
  • Previous administrative or office experience (construction or trades experience is a plus)
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Ability to multitask, prioritize, and meet deadlines
